Former Comptroller of Seme Command of Nigeria Immigration Service (NIS), Tanko Audu, has advised NIS officers to tolerate their subordinates.

He spoke during a ceremony organised by the command to mark his retirement from the service.

Audu said: “Try to tolerate your subordinates, advise them.

“Where they err, give them minimum sanction. If a junior officer does what is not right, don’t be severe on him.

“If you do this, you have destroyed him and his family.”

NIS Comptroller at Seme, and Chair of Joint Border Post Team, Timi Bomodi, described Audu as thorough.

Mrs. Obioma Audu, the wife, said she was happy because God granted her husband 35 years in service.

Mr. Hassan Audu, an engineer with Standards Organisation of Nigeria, Audu’s younger brother, described him as a wonderful brother, who cared for his family and relations.

Deputy Comptroller (Human Resources Management) at the command, Onyema Ogbuji, said Audu was known for diligence and commitment to duty.
